Recognizing When Replacement Becomes Necessary

Identifying whether your windows and doors require replacement or repair work requires cautious observation of numerous essential indicators. Drafts near window frames or door entries typically signal failing seals, allowing conditioned air to leave and outside air to infiltrate your home. These drafts not just jeopardize comfort however likewise force heating and cooling https://mylespgah470.huicopper.com/10-wrong-answers-for-common-windows-and-doors-questions-do-you-know-the-right-answers systems to work overtime, increasing utility expenses substantially.

Visible damage presents another clear sign that replacement must be considered. Cracked glass, rotting wood frames, warped materials, or rust on metal components all point toward elements that have actually exceeded their functional life-span. Difficulty opening or closing doors and windows suggests structural problems that compromise both performance and security. When latches no longer engage appropriately or windows stick throughout seasonal humidity modifications, the underlying frame has actually likely shifted or degraded beyond practical repair.

Condensation accumulation between double or triple-pane glass shows seal failure within the insulated system. This visible moisture not just obscures exposure however likewise signals that the energy-efficient gas fill, if present, has escaped. Older single-pane windows with aluminum frames represent particularly strong candidates for replacement, as they offer very little insulation compared to contemporary standards.

The Compelling Benefits of Modern Replacement Options

Investing in new windows and doors delivers returns throughout numerous measurements of own a home. Energy performance improvements stand amongst the most significant advantages, with modern double and triple-pane windows featuring low-emissivity finishings, argon gas fills, and thermal break technologies that considerably reduce heat transfer. Property owners usually report energy expense decreases varying from 10 to quarter after extensive doors and window replacement.

Security improvements accompany these efficiency gains. Contemporary windows include multiple locking points, enhanced glass choices, and impact-resistant laminates that deter required entry. Modern door systems include deadbolt reinforcement, improved hinge security, and advanced locking mechanisms that far surpass the protective abilities of older installations.

Beyond these practical benefits, replacement choices dramatically improve curb appeal and property worth. Property professionals regularly report that upgraded windows and doors rank among the top ROI enhancements for home resale. The visual transformation attained through brand-new setups signals correct home upkeep to potential buyers and community visitors alike.

Exploring Your Window and Door Options

The market offers varied options matched to various architectural designs, climate conditions, and budget plan considerations. Comprehending the readily available products and their qualities assists homeowners make informed decisions that stabilize preliminary expenses against long-term value.

Window Material Comparison

Vinyl windows have actually controlled the replacement market for decades, using an optimal balance of affordability, durability, and energy effectiveness. The material withstands wetness, needs no painting, and comes in many color alternatives. Wood windows appeal to house owners seeking exceptional insulation and traditional aesthetics, though they demand routine maintenance to avoid rot and wear and tear. Fiberglass represents the premium option, showing remarkable dimensional stability across temperature extremes while needing very little upkeep. Aluminum windows match budget-conscious house owners in moderate environments, though thermal break versions perform considerably much better in regions with substantial temperature level variation.

Entry door choice involves balancing security issues versus visual preferences and financial constraints. Steel doors supply maximum security at moderate expense, making them useful choices for main entryways. Fiberglass doors imitate wood grain appearance while using exceptional weather condition resistance and insulation residential or commercial properties. Wood doors stay desirable for their natural heat and traditional sophistication, especially in historic or character-home applications. Moving glass doors link indoor living spaces with patio areas and decks, though they need cautious factor to consider of lock quality and glass thickness for security functions.

Aspects Influencing Total Project Investment

window and door replacement project costs differ drastically based upon various interconnected factors. Product selection represents the most obvious cost motorist, with premium wood and fiberglass products commanding considerably greater costs than vinyl options. The number of systems being replaced directly proportionally affects total financial investment, though contractors frequently offer per-unit discount rates on bigger projects.

Labor costs change based on geographical place, task complexity, and installation difficulty. Eliminating and dealing with existing systems, addressing frame damage found during demolition, and accommodating uncommon opening sizes all contribute to last prices. Custom-sized units cost more than standard measurements, as do specialty shapes, colors, and hardware finishes.

Energy-efficient upgrades such as low-E finishings, triple-pane construction, and argon gas fills boost preliminary costs however deliver ongoing cost savings through minimized energy usage. Numerous towns offer refunds or tax incentives for installing ENERGY STAR certified products, partially offsetting higher upfront financial investment. House owners ought to investigate offered programs in their areas before finalizing product selections.

Selecting aQualified Installation Professional

The importance of proper setup can not be overemphasized, as even superior doors and windows will fail too soon if installed improperly. House owners need to validate professional licensing and insurance before allowing work to commence, confirming that credentials stay present and active in their jurisdiction.

Obtaining multiple in-depth price quotes enables contrast of both rates and scope descriptions. The most affordable bid hardly ever represents the finest value when installation quality might suffer. Referrals from current clients provide insight into real craftsmanship and professionalism. Online reviews across several platforms help recognize consistent patterns of complete satisfaction or grievance.

Expert installers should perform thorough at home evaluations instead of offering quotes entirely from online measurements or photographs. This consultation ought to resolve status quo, suggest appropriate options, and clearly describe the installation process timeline. Written service warranties covering both items and labor security demonstrate specialist self-confidence in their workmanship.

Preserving Your Investment Through Proper Maintenance

New doors and windows reward attentive upkeep with years of trustworthy service. Yearly examination of weatherstripping determines compression, cracking, or detachment that compromises seals. Trigger replacement of worn stripping prevents water seepage and energy loss. Lubricating hardware parts annually makes sure smooth operation and prevents premature wear on locks and hinges.

Cleaning glass surface areas with proper services preserves clearness and prevents abrasive damage from accumulated debris. Wood elements need routine reapplication of surface or paint to safeguard against moisture intrusion. House owners must inspect caulking and trim sealant annually, recaulking gaps before water damage develops.

How long does a normal doors and windows replacement job take?

Many domestic replacement jobs total within one to two weeks, depending upon the number of systems and task intricacy. Single-window or single-door replacements typically finish within a single day. Full-home projects including multiple units across different floors might require as much as two weeks, particularly if unexpected structural issues emerge during demolition.

Can I change doors and windows year-round, or should I wait for specific seasons?

Expert installers work throughout the year, though scheduling during milder weather often shows more comfy for house owners. Modern methods permit winter setup without badly impacting indoor temperature levels, as teams total one opening at a time. Summertime setups avoid possible heating or cooling interruption entirely.

Do I need licenses for doors and windows replacement?

Requirements vary by municipality, but permits typically prove essential when changing opening measurements or changing window types. Basic like-for-like replacement typically prevents authorization requirements. Property owners ought to consult their local building department before beginning work to ensure compliance with relevant codes and regulations.

What is the finest time to acquire replacement windows and doors?

Late fall and winter season typically bring the finest rates, as installation demand decreases with seasonal weather condition modifications. Producers and dealerships frequently use promos during these slower periods. Nevertheless, flexible homeowners ready to accept any setup timing attain the greatest cost savings by shopping throughout off-peak seasons.
